In Fort Ann, we frequently address issues with VW's 2.0L TSI engines, such as carbon buildup on intake valves and water pump/thermostat housing leaks, which are common across many models. The harsh winter road salt used locally also accelerates corrosion on brake lines, suspension components, and exhaust systems, making undercarriage inspections critical.
Volkswagen repair costs in Fort Ann are generally moderate, often falling between domestic and luxury European brands, with labor rates typically ranging from $110-$140 per hour. For budgeting, common services like a DSG transmission fluid service can cost $350-$450, while a major repair like a timing chain replacement can exceed $1,500, so seeking detailed estimates is key.
You should seek a VW specialist for complex electrical issues, advanced diagnostics, DSG transmission service, or turbo-related repairs, as they have the specific tools and software (like VCDS) required. For general maintenance like oil changes or brake work, a reputable local general mechanic in Washington County may suffice, but always verify their experience with German engineering.
Look for a shop with Volkswagen-specific diagnostic tools, certified technicians (ASE or German-specific certifications), and strong reviews from local VW owners in the Glens Falls/Lake George region. A quality shop will also be transparent about sourcing proper OEM or VW-approved parts, which is crucial for longevity, especially given our variable Adirondack weather.
